Cloud-based deep learning-assisted system for diagnosis of sports injuries
<p dir="ltr">At both clinical and diagnostic levels, machine learning technologies could help facilitate medical decision-making. Prediction of sports injuries, for instance, is a key component of avoiding and minimizing injury in motion. Despite significant attempts to forecast spor...
